Clay was sitting in a tree by the beach. He had meant to take a decent nap there, somewhere that was shielded from most demigods. A soft summer breeze flew around his face, cooling him even more than the leaves did. Clay didn't want to be found, not now. He had enough of the crowded cabin 11, where everyone was happy and running around the rooms. The demigod shook his head and leaned against the bark of the tree. Pulling his shades over his eyes, Clay tried to drift off into a sleep.

In his sleep, light yet still sleep, he had a dream. In the dream, Clay was walking along the beach with his brother. Smiling at the memory, the demigod didn't dare wake up from his dream. Just seeing his brother was a miracle for him. The dream continued and it was very regular. It seemed like Cole had never left, only gone on vacation or something. Then a strange thing happened, Clay's brother waved goodbye and stopped the conversation. Cole pointed at the watch on Clay's hand, as if saying something was running out of time. Did someone need him? With a start, the demigod awoke from his dream, and slipped off the limb he was perched on.

Having a face-full of sand wasn't exactly on Clay's to-do-list, but he got it anyways. Coughing, he got up and brushed himself off. He scanned his blue shirt, jeans,and tennis shoes for any sand. Clay shook his head and looked up, noticing he feel next to someone. Oops. "Erm, sorry." he said quickly.

    oddly enough, danny was spending a lot more time than she intended at the beach. To her it was a place where she could get away, a place where she could relax and not have to worry about hammering migraines but lately she had been running into more and more people there and a lot of times, things didn't end very well. It didn't really help that Danny sort of maybe caused most of the yelling. It really wasn't much of her fault that she had anger issues. It might have just been bad genes. She couldn't really tell being the fact that she had no idea who her parents were, let along if they had anger issues.

    That day the beach had been fairly vacant with not too many people around. She found that it was a better time to come than any other because not many people actually came. It was summer though, so who knew when some crazy teenagers would come and wreck her peace and decide to laugh and giggle in the waves. Danny never really liked how her generation acted. She was very old fashioned, she sometimes wondered if there was an old women trapped in her teenage body.

    Finding the beach as empty as she thought it was going to get, Danny settled down in the sand, leaning against a tree out looking the waves. She found it quite odd how she had been at camp since November and spent a lot of her time by the beach, but she has never really gone into the ocean.

    Danny stayed like this for a while, looking out at the ocean, not paying much attention to anything else. She thought maybe she was finally at peace after a long day, but her luck was not great that day. Out of completely no where, a boy fell from the sky making Danny let out a quick and short shriek of surprise. "Where the hell did you come from?" she asked, ignoring his apology entirely.

Clay frowned and almost rolled his eyes at the girl. Almost. It took a lot of will power on his part not too. The demigod didn't take insults lightly, even one that was quickly thought out and just happened. Clay didn't care, he wasn't the type of person to hold it against someone, but today, it stung. "A tree, smarts." he said bitterly. Clay was going to say something more amusing, like "Well that's a long story, but when Hermes saw my mom...", but he wasn't in the mood for that.

After saying those words, he felt bad. That was the thing about Clay, he could never say something bad. It hurt him too much, even if the other person wouldn't care what he said. The thought of hurting someone's feelings made him miserable. "You're fine, er - right?" he asked. The demigod felt bad if she got hurt in the process, even if she had snapped at him. In Clay's mind, he had deserved it. Shutting his eyes, the boy ran a hand through his hair, feeling a little bit of gel still stuck in it. He knew that his tough guy act wasn't really working, not if he was apologizing. The demigod confused himself a lot; trying to be someone he knew that he could never be.

Clay sighed and sat down by the girl, if she wanted him to or not. There wasn't a doubt in his mind that told him sitting by the girl was a bad idea, but he didn't care. The demigod was several inches away from her, which was enough for a knife to fit in. Clay would know, he always had his blade on him, even if it was slightly shorter than the distance between the two demigods. His hazel eyes wandered to the shoreline of the beach, several feet away. He realized that he had no desire to go into the water, just to rest in the plants that covered it.

    danny almost stood up and left at his first comment. Not only was that something she got a lot because of her linage, but it was a pointedly bitter and almost set her over the edge. The smallest things could do that to her; she didn't know if it was particularly a bad thing, but she knew anger issues weren't really good. It probably would help her in battle but as far as she could remember, she hadn't battled any monsters in her lifetime. Although, showing up at camp in the condition she had been, she may have brawled a few creatures that hadn't been too fond of her. Either way, she didn't remember.

    She was about to come up with some sort of retort for him, but he had said something else, maybe in a tone less bitter and annoyed. She narrowed her eyes as he took a seat next to her, but it seemed a simple enough gesture for her not to care. "I'm fine. Um, thank you." Danny didn't get why she was being as polite as she was, especially after the way he had acted. It was probably in her blood or something. Ever since her arrival at camp she tried using what she would do self-consciously as clues about her past.

    Danny's eyes slowly left the boy and went back to the water. "In my own defense, however, you were hidden fairly well, seeming to literally fall from the sky." She said this with narrowed eyes and pursed lips. She hoped he knew she wasn't leaving. She had been comfortable up until the point of his arrival. There wasn't anyone who could change her mind then.
